Main Courses: French Classics and Modern Marvels

The heart of the Moulin Rouge Restaurant menu lies in its main courses, where tradition meets innovation. Each plate is a celebration of French culinary heritage, elevated by contemporary influences and global inspiration.

The selection spans meat, seafood, and vegetarian creations, ensuring every guest finds a dish to remember.

At the forefront of the menu stands the coq au vin, a rustic favorite featuring tender chicken stewed in Burgundy wine, mushrooms, and pearl onions. For seafood lovers, the bouillabaisse delivers the warmth and complexity of Marseille’s famed fish stew, brimming with mussels, clams, and saffron-infused broth.

Vegetarian diners are not forgotten. The kitchen’s ratatouille is a vibrant medley of seasonal vegetables, slow-cooked to perfection and artfully presented.

Each ingredient shines, celebrating the bounty of French markets and the skill of the kitchen team.

  • Coq au Vin: Slow-cooked chicken, red wine sauce, root vegetables
  • Bouillabaisse: Provençal seafood stew, saffron broth, garlic rouille
  • Filet Mignon au Poivre: Peppercorn-crusted beef tenderloin, cognac cream
  • Ratatouille: Herb-scented vegetable casserole, olive oil drizzle

Wine and Beverage Pairings: The Art of the Perfect Match

A meal at Moulin Rouge is elevated by an expertly curated wine and beverage list. The restaurant’s sommelier has assembled a diverse selection that highlights both French classics and emerging vintners from around the world.

Each pairing is designed to enhance the flavors of the cuisine and create a harmonious dining experience.

Whether you are a wine aficionado or a casual sipper, the staff is happy to recommend pairings tailored to your tastes and menu choices. The wine list showcases the best of Bordeaux, Burgundy, and Champagne, while also featuring unique finds from smaller producers.

Main Course Suggested Wine Flavor Profile
Coq au Vin Pinot Noir Earthy, bright acidity
Bouillabaisse Provençal Rosé Fresh, floral notes
Filet Mignon Bordeaux Blend Bold, structured tannins
Ratatouille Sauvignon Blanc Crisp, herbal
